Transaction 67face76172859af2e2f2eb3a4ec1acf54aac96e4dc9aa543f59cc963e7b8166
1 Input
1 Output
-
67face76172859af2e2f2eb3a4ec1acf54aac96e4dc9aa543f59cc963e7b8166:0
- value
- 324546
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65c909aa7dc3de864391ebde3106117755595eeb OP_EQUAL
- address
- 3AyD1GSA6FUNuyAbU8jC8a7YpPhkL4PFFB